Gypsum Mill Sunco Machinery. Working Principle of Gypsum Mill 01 Jaw Crusher crush the gypsum rock into smaller size in advance 02 Bucket elevator sends the crushed gypsum rock into hopper 03 Vibrating feeder sends the crushed gypsum rock into the grinding chamber of gypsum mill Raymond Mill 04 Roller and Ring grind the gypsum rock into powder.

Ball mills · Christian Pfeiffer

Ball mills are the classic grinding plants: Around the world they are the most common installations. Ball mills convince thanks to their simple principle and low maintenance needs: They are robust, durable and extremely reliable in operation. By using ball mills in closed circuit with a separator, their efficiency can be increased even further.

Ion Milling System IM4000Plus : High-Tech in Europe

The IM4000Plus Ar ion milling system provides two milling configurations in a single instrument. Previously two separate systems were needed to perform both cross section cutting (E-3500) and wide-area sample surface fine polishing (IM3000), but with 's IM4000Plus, both applications can be run within the same machine.

Milling | Ball Milling tables

The working principle of the vibratory grinding mill is based on intense motion of the grinding balls, with both inertia and centrifugal forces. The energy produced using the Sweco mill is higher than that produced by the ball mill, making it more effective in reducing the particles size to 0.5 micron or less.

The working principle of ball mill - Meetyou Carbide

If a ball mill contained only coarse particles, then of the mill grinding volume and power draw would be applied to the grinding of coarse particles. In reality, the mill always contains fines: these fines are present in the ball mill feed and are produced as the particles pass through the mill.

Semi-autogenous grinding (SAG) mill liner design and ...

ball-mill sized feed. Feed ore with a top size of up to 200 mm (8 in.) and water enter the feed end of a SAG mill through a feed chute; the ore is milled in the shell and milled product exits through grates and pulp lifters at the discharge end (Fig. 1). The discharge is screened and the

HOW BALL MILL WORKS? - energosteel.com

The ball mill is a hollow drum closed with loading and unloading end caps, filled with grinding media and rotated around its axis.The drum of the ball mill (Pic. 1) is a hollow cylinder of steel, lined inside with armor lining plates which protect it from impact and friction effects of the balls and the grinding material.
